  • THE DISTRICT OF COLUMBIA

    LOTTERY AND CHARITABLE GAMES CONTROL BOARD

     

    NOTICE OF PROPOSED RULEMAKING

     

    The Executive Director of the District of Columbia Lottery and Charitable Games Control Board, pursuant to the authority set forth in the Law to Legalize Lotteries, Daily Numbers, and Bingo and Raffles for Charitable Purposes in the District of Columbia, effective March 10, 1981 (D.C. Law 3-172; D.C. Official Code §§ 3-1306, 3-1321 (2012 Repl.)); District of Columbia Financial Responsibility and Management Assistance Authority Order issued September 21, 1996; and Office of the Chief Financial Officer Financial Management Control Order No. 96-22 issued November 18, 1996, hereby gives notice of the adoption of amendments to Chapter 9 (Description of On-Line Games) of Title 30 (Lottery and Charitable Games) of the District of Columbia Municipal Regulations (DCMR).  

     

    This rulemaking are necessary to create DC Lucky Sum, a game enhancement for the DC3 and DC4 games.

     

    The Executive Director gives notice of intent to take final rulemaking action to adopt the amendments in not less than thirty (30) days from the date of publication of this notice in the D.C. Register.

     

    Chapter 9, DESCRIPTION OF ON-LINE GAMES, of Title 30, LOTTERY AND CHARITABLE GAMES, of the DCMR, Sections 955 and 956, is amended to read as follows:

     

    955                  DC LUCKY SUM GAME

     

    955.1               The Agency may conduct a game enhancement for the DC 3 and DC 4 on-line games called DC Lucky Sum to the public and for such time periods as determined by the Executive Director.

     

    955.2               Lucky Sum is an add-on game feature to the DC3 and DC4 on-line games and offers the player another opportunity to win prizes by matching the sum of the selected numbers on the tickets to the sum of the numbers drawn.

     

    955.3               A Lucky Sum play is a separate play from the DC3 or DC4 play. The Lucky Sum game is offered to players at an additional cost on top of the price of the specified draw game ticket. The actual cost of the Lucky Sum game will be the same cost as the specified draw game ticket (i.e., for a $1.00 draw game wager, the cost of the Lucky Sum game will be an additional $1.00).

     

    955.4               If selected, the words “Sum It Up” and the sum of the numbers played will be printed on the ticket.  Each play will be on a separate ticket and is not cancellable.

     

    955.5               Lucky Sum can be played for both day and evening drawings for DC3 or DC4 and excluding Front Pair and Back Pair for DC3 and Front Three and Back Three for DC4, Lucky Sum can be added to any of the play types. If Lucky Sum is selected, it will be applied to every wager produced by the play slip. If a play slip contains more than one play, then each play will produce a separate ticket.
